当前位置:首页 > 代理记账

iserror是什么意思

  • 作者:admin 发布:2025-03-01 查看:

在现代编程和数据处理中,错误处理是确保程序稳定运行的重要环节。本文将围绕iserror这一概念,详细解释其含义,并探讨其在不同编程环境和场景中的应用。

一、iserror的基本概念

iserror是一个在编程中常见的函数或方法,主要用于检测某个表达式或函数调用是否产生了错误。在大多数编程语言中,错误通常以特殊的数据类型或对象表示,如异常(Exception)或错误代码。iserror函数的目的是为了判断这些错误是否发生,从而允许程序员编写更加健壮和可靠的代码。

二、iserror在Excel中的应用

在Excel中,iserror是一个非常有用的函数,它可以检测单元格中的公式是否产生了错误。以下是iserror函数的基本用法

```excel

=ISERROR(value)

```

其中,value是需要检测的单元格或公式。如果value中的公式产生了错误,iserror函数将返回TRUE;否则返回FALSE。

以下是iserror函数在实际应用中的几个例子

1.检测除法错误

=IF(ISERROR(A1/B1),"Error",A1/B1)

在上面的例子中,如果A1/B1的除法操作产生了错误(如除数为0),iserror函数将返回TRUE,然后IF函数会显示"Error"。

2.检测查找错误

iserror是什么意思

=IF(ISERROR(VLOOKUP(A1,Table,2,FALSE)),"NotFound",VLOOKUP(A1,Table,2,FALSE))

在这个例子中,如果VLOOKUP函数在查找过程中产生了错误,iserror函数将返回TRUE,然后IF函数会显示"NotFound"。

三、iserror在编程语言中的应用

除了Excel,iserror函数或类似功能在许多编程语言中都有广泛应用。以下是一些常见编程语言中的iserror实现

1.Python中的try-except

```python

try:

result=A/B

exceptZeroDivisionError:

print("Error:Divisionbyzero")

在Python中,try-except块可以捕获并处理特定类型的错误。在上面的代码中,如果A/B产生了除以零的错误,程序将进入except块,并打印错误信息。

2.JavaScript中的try-catch

```javascript

try{

letresult=A/B;

}catch(error){

console.log("Error:",error);

}

JavaScript中的try-catch语句与Python类似,它可以捕获代码块中发生的错误,并在catch块中处理这些错误。

四、iserror在数据处理中的应用

在数据处理和分析中,iserror函数可以帮助我们识别和处理数据中的异常值或错误。以下是一些具体的应用场景

1.数据清洗

在数据清洗过程中,我们可以使用iserror函数来检测数据集中的错误,并将其排除或替换为合适的值。

2.异常检测

在异常检测中,iserror函数可以帮助我们识别数据中的异常点,从而进行进一步的分析和处理。

五、结论

iserror是一个在编程和数据处理中非常重要的概念。通过检测错误,iserror函数可以帮助我们编写更加健壮和可靠的代码,同时提高数据处理和分析的准确性。无论是在Excel中还是在各种编程语言中,iserror都有着广泛的应用。掌握iserror函数的使用,将对我们的编程和数据分析工作大有裨益。

阅读上一篇会计凭证怎么做 阅读下一篇返回列表

相关文章: